About Dining in Sarasota
Of Sarasota's 1,013 graded restaurants, 64.6% earned an A grade — roughly in line with statewide averages. Currently, 0.7% of restaurants hold a failing F grade, representing 7 establishments with significant health violations. The average InspectFL Health Score across Sarasota is 94.9 out of 100, based on 2,145 inspections on record.
What Inspectors Look For
Florida DBPR inspectors evaluate restaurants on food temperature control, employee hygiene, pest activity, and equipment cleanliness. Violations are categorized as critical (immediate health risk), major (significant concern), or minor (procedural issue). Learn more about how grades work.
